Croquis sketches are quickly-rendered drawings that capture the essentials of a subject's form and pose with relatively few expressive lines. \u003cp\u003e\u003c\/p\u003e\u003cb\u003eThere are four levels of sketching described in the book: \u003c\/b\u003e\u003cul\u003e\n\u003cli\u003e1-minute croquis: very rapid gesture drawings that capture only the artist's impressions of the form, and where the pencil stays in contact with the paper for practically the entire session\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003cli\u003e2-minute croquis: another quick sketch, but with more attention paid to the character and rhythm of the lines and how they help to express the essence of the form\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003cli\u003e5-minute croquis: a more finished drawing where added tonal variations suggest volume and anatomical details\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003cli\u003e10-minute croquis: more of a finished drawing than true croquis, the longer session allows the luxury of adding fine details such as the facial expression, the character of the hands and clothing texture\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003c\/ul\u003e\u003cbr\u003e\u003cb\u003eLearn to sketch the following: \u003c\/b\u003e\u003cul\u003e\n\u003cli\u003eIndividual body parts (including faces) and their bone structure and muscles\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003cli\u003eStanding and sitting poses\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003cli\u003eNudes and clothed figures\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003cli\u003eLight and dark tonal variations\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003cli\u003eDynamic poses\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003cli\u003eColor drawings\u003c\/li\u003e\n\u003c\/ul\u003e\u003cbr\u003eYou'll quickly hone your sketching skills with this life-drawing classroom-in-a-book.
